Hammam Debagh
Town
Photo: Habib kaki,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Hammam Debagh is a town and commune in Guelma Province, Algeria. It is the district seat of Hammam Debagh District and the location of the famous Hammam Maskhoutine thermal complex. Hammam Debagh is situated 4 km northwest of Ferme de Beni Addi.
